Long ride. Phone fail. Supporting Family.


--by aibridges, posted Oct 1, 2014

My cousin put on a fundraising for his local school board campaign, so I decided to drive 75 minutes from my apt to go and support him. Unfortunately, his campaign had a rough start and several contacts cancelled. My rickety phone has a lot of problems, so I didn't get his phone call or text until I got to my destination. I called him and asked where everyone was. He said he tried to call and let me know about the situation. I told him all was well and that I came up to support him. He said he was very grateful. I turned back around and went home immediately. No matter the outcome it is always great to be there for family.
